Note: If your downloaded file is an EXE file, it is not a Zip file. It may be a self-extracting Zip file, in which case you do not need to open it in WinZip. You would simply double click the EXE file and click Unzip, noting the target location (Unzip to folder).A setup program may start automatically or you may have to open the target location and double click the setup program manually.  · Download files copy/pasting or entering URLs. 2. If that download might leak your private data or add unwanted toolbars, Chrome will block it. Chrome Says The File Can't Be Downloaded Securely Check if There's Any HTTPS Issue. Chrome is very picky when it comes to HTTPS. If the page you're trying to download the file from is not running the HTTPS protocol, Chrome will block the download. The download file extension is mainly associated with some older versions of Google Chrome or Chromium web browsers and used for their incomplete download file. The latest version of Google Chrome is using the crdownload file extension instead. This download file type entry was marked as obsolete and no longer supported file format.
